| drawer t.’s |
(for integrity of cruciate ligaments of knee): the knee is flexed to a 90° angle; at the femoral-tibial junction, if the tibia can be drawn too far forward there is rupture of the anterior ligaments (anterior drawer t.) and if it can be drawn too far back there is rupture of the posterior ligaments (posterior drawer t.). Called also drawer signs.
